Output a45efedd623ff3ce5edbdb5ecd6f5f2404de212a039b32a4ca0175f8c418ffaf:12

value
21746666
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c310d3393f799f8043ed50d8c5c2d816d7f683a5 OP_EQUAL
address
3KURqyiEhUQDDrxREUmLmqPRcUTgeim7Eh
transaction
a45efedd623ff3ce5edbdb5ecd6f5f2404de212a039b32a4ca0175f8c418ffaf
confirmations
196109
spent
true